Nagpur's Khasdar Sanskrutik Mahotsav 2025 Launches Digital Pass System

On November 2, 2025, the organizers of the Khasdar Sanskrutik Mahotsav 2025 in Nagpur have launched a new digital system for issuing entry passes to the festival. Union minister Nitin Gadkari became the first person to register online and obtain the first digital pass through the festival's website.

The new online registration system aims to make access to the festival easier for citizens. Attendees can now register and obtain free passes online starting November 3, three days before each day's events. The QR codes printed on advertisements and hoardings across the city will direct users to the registration website, allowing anyone with a smartphone to access the passes.

The Khasdar Sanskrutik Mahotsav 2025 is set to begin on November 7 at the Ishwar Deshmukh College of Physical Education ground in Hanuman Nagar, Nagpur. The annual festival showcases a mix of cultural performances, including music, dance, drama, and traditional art, and attracts large crowds from across Nagpur and Vidarbha. This year's lineup features some of the country's most celebrated artists, including Shreya Ghoshal, Ajay-Atul, Shankar Mahadevan, Vishal Mishra, Akhil Sachdeva, Vishal and Rekha Bhardwaj.
